From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from bombadil.infradead.org (bombadil.infradead.org [198.137.202.133]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by smtp.lore.kernel.org (Postfix) with ESMTPS id 6BC42CCD199 for ; Wed, 15 Oct 2025 15:44:46 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=lists.infradead.org; s=bombadil.20210309; h=Sender: Content-Transfer-Encoding:Content-Type:List-Subscribe:List-Help:List-Post: List-Archive:List-Unsubscribe:List-Id:MIME-Version:References:In-Reply-To: Message-ID:Date:Subject:Cc:To:From:Reply-To:Content-ID:Content-Description: Resent-Date:Resent-From:Resent-Sender:Resent-To:Resent-Cc:Resent-Message-ID: List-Owner; bh=xoFL0xG1RsbLpL+MdXA3rPkPuUxuKPML2duyM1azfCo=; b=pMMrAQAahcrZ8d GRhhsI/wyX0cB0mvB+WjxhTYfXXTdNjGM9YNWxo1TDqYpKXf0puk3G+DTDCRp9VtmRJqeJ1VCCyBy 884C6KdMb5s1qKc6W72tlhGuD2KKnnn5pH86sBLhsscHEkR9EH6qwZhnONe+myh6GPSI4voZ2c4ge d/ZLee0X/02+JsBqP1P846hqcXMXe+PWUqdT8QNoARNyeQriXTd331R8BXIrouxkUtJVkkkGs17oW SeI+TF2y7nkCu09SHUeYhhFxK2T/exTuLxTLmxwNebwvyJF9/6xg1jokyNTZSd1b7PKJ/5PwvwbTP SfY6rNJKc99prodtfsgg==; Received: from localhost ([::1] helo=bombadil.infradead.org) by bombadil.infradead.org with esmtp (Exim 4.98.2 #2 (Red Hat Linux)) id 1v93g6-000000029EH-44jO; Wed, 15 Oct 2025 15:44:38 +0000 Received: from gloria.sntech.de ([185.11.138.130]) by bombadil.infradead.org with esmtps (Exim 4.98.2 #2 (Red Hat Linux)) id 1v93g4-000000029DY-2lhR; Wed, 15 Oct 2025 15:44:37 +0000 D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=sntech.de; s=gloria202408; h=Content-Type:Content-Transfer-Encoding:MIME-Version: References:In-Reply-To:Message-ID:Date:Subject:Cc:To:From:Reply-To; bh=Z3Pe//Qk7uVwriRUdY4wfxnM3En9QGZArVfkpKWTETw=; b=VT7Jvr/JW5SCZv7ZUvwOgcbo/g 2x2kVvVveSt62dZgaSzTtz/ZFXzdFZ+IsI0zH/pXxedf0xetmuqojHfkO8pNYhQlFsAEorXt0WzHv OIelmGR8D9Ez1vEk+XTrL444HjScJR1LEjc2DrsVf+T+FfPKX4zx93he2kOpYKQRx8F2vZSjq0FRW iEmh+xDa2o0twA3Wm6o8fMubNruHKE3XQ3Abf767QyBwY9aYjXAGASi4Jy0tJgSid5t0HP2HYtdCb 9tHuH5aH4kwG6+WjbDuk+kVdcN1/is0dZwZk9Zo9uIaAeSVFm5JMwYX9I7IuDMl8h2MNlPpSKmYWJ pQSvBPpw==; Received: from i53875a40.versanet.de ([83.135.90.64] helo=diego.localnet) by gloria.sntech.de with esmtpsa (TLS1.3) tls T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384 (Exim 4.94.2) (envelope-from ) id 1v93fX-0000Ye-0q; Wed, 15 Oct 2025 17:44:03 +0200 From: Heiko =?UTF-8?B?U3TDvGJuZXI=?= To: Sandy Huang , Andy Yan , Maarten Lankhorst , Maxime Ripard , Thomas Zimmermann , David Airlie , Simona Vetter , Andrzej Hajda , Neil Armstrong , Robert Foss , Dmitry Baryshkov , Laurent Pinchart , Jonas Karlman , Jernej Skrabec , Catalin Marinas , Will Deacon , Cristian Ciocaltea Cc: kernel@collabora.com, dri-devel@lists.freedesktop.org, linux-arm-kernel@lists.infradead.org, linux-rockchip@lists.infradead.org, linux-kernel@vger.kernel.org Subject: Re: [PATCH v4 2/6] drm/bridge: dw-hdmi-qp: Fixup timer base setup Date: Wed, 15 Oct 2025 17:44:01 +0200 Message-ID: <2753758.X9hSmTKtgW@diego> In-Reply-To: <20250903-rk3588-hdmi-cec-v4-2-fa25163c4b08@collabora.com> References: <20250903-rk3588-hdmi-cec-v4-0-fa25163c4b08@collabora.com> <20250903-rk3588-hdmi-cec-v4-2-fa25163c4b08@collabora.com> MIME-Version: 1.0 X-CRM114-Version: 20100106-BlameMichelson ( TRE 0.8.0 (BSD) ) MR-646709E3 X-CRM114-CacheID: sfid-20251015_084436_732866_3F6295D4 X-CRM114-Status: GOOD ( 23.73 ) X-BeenThere: linux-rockchip@lists.infradead.org X-Mailman-Version: 2.1.34 Precedence: list List-Id: Upstream kernel work for Rockchip platforms List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: base64 Sender: "Linux-rockchip" Errors-To: linux-rockchip-bounces+linux-rockchip=archiver.kernel.org@lists.infradead.org QW0gTWl0dHdvY2gsIDMuIFNlcHRlbWJlciAyMDI1LCAyMDo1MTowMCBNaXR0ZWxldXJvcMOkaXNj aGUgU29tbWVyemVpdCBzY2hyaWViIENyaXN0aWFuIENpb2NhbHRlYToKPiBDdXJyZW50bHkgdGhl IFRJTUVSX0JBU0VfQ09ORklHMCByZWdpc3RlciBnZXRzIGluaXRpYWxpemVkIHRvIGEgZml4ZWQK PiB2YWx1ZSBhcyBpbml0aWFsbHkgZm91bmQgaW4gdmVuZG9yIGRyaXZlciBjb2RlIHN1cHBvcnRp bmcgdGhlIFJLMzU4OAo+IFNvQy4gIEFzIGEgbWF0dGVyIG9mIGZhY3QgdGhlIHZhbHVlIG1hdGNo ZXMgdGhlIHJhdGUgb2YgdGhlIEhETUkgVFgKPiByZWZlcmVuY2UgY2xvY2ssIHdoaWNoIGlzIHJv dWdobHkgNDI4LjU3IE1Iei4KPiAKPiBIb3dldmVyLCBvbiBSSzM1NzYgU29DIHRoYXQgcmF0ZSBp cyBzbGlnaHRseSBsb3dlciwgaS5lLiAzOTYuMDAgTUh6LCBhbmQKPiB0aGUgaW5jb3JyZWN0IHJl Z2lzdGVyIGNvbmZpZ3VyYXRpb24gYnJlYWtzIENFQyBmdW5jdGlvbmFsaXR5Lgo+IAo+IFNldCB0 aGUgdGltZXIgYmFzZSBhY2NvcmRpbmcgdG8gdGhlIGFjdHVhbCByZWZlcmVuY2UgY2xvY2sgcmF0 ZSB0aGF0Cj4gc2hhbGwgYmUgcHJvdmlkZWQgYnkgdGhlIHBsYXRmb3JtIGRyaXZlci4gIE90aGVy d2lzZSBmYWxsYmFjayB0byB0aGUKPiB2ZW5kb3IgZGVmYXVsdC4KPiAKPiBXaGlsZSBhdCBpdCwg YWxzbyBkcm9wIHRoZSB1bm5lY2Vzc2FyeSBlbXB0eSBsaW5lcyBpbgo+IGR3X2hkbWlfcXBfaW5p dF9odygpLgo+IAo+IFNpZ25lZC1vZmYtYnk6IENyaXN0aWFuIENpb2NhbHRlYSA8Y3Jpc3RpYW4u Y2lvY2FsdGVhQGNvbGxhYm9yYS5jb20+CgpSZXZpZXdlZC1ieTogSGVpa28gU3R1ZWJuZXIgPGhl aWtvQHNudGVjaC5kZT4KClRoaXMgX2RvZXNfIGxvb2sgb2sgdG8gbWUsIGJ1dCBhcyB0aGF0IHRv dWNoZXMgdGhlIG1haW4gYnJpZGdlLCBjb3VsZAp3ZSBnZXQgYSAybmQgc2V0IG9mIGV5ZXM/CgpU aGFua3MKSGVpa28KCj4gLS0tCj4gIGRyaXZlcnMvZ3B1L2RybS9icmlkZ2Uvc3lub3BzeXMvZHct aGRtaS1xcC5jIHwgMTIgKysrKysrKysrLS0tCj4gIGluY2x1ZGUvZHJtL2JyaWRnZS9kd19oZG1p X3FwLmggICAgICAgICAgICAgIHwgIDEgKwo+ICAyIGZpbGVzIGNoYW5nZWQsIDEwIGluc2VydGlv bnMoKyksIDMgZGVsZXRpb25zKC0pCj4gCj4gZGlmZiAtLWdpdCBhL2RyaXZlcnMvZ3B1L2RybS9i cmlkZ2Uvc3lub3BzeXMvZHctaGRtaS1xcC5jIGIvZHJpdmVycy9ncHUvZHJtL2JyaWRnZS9zeW5v cHN5cy9kdy1oZG1pLXFwLmMKPiBpbmRleCBmYzk4OTUzNjcyYjZmYjM4OGQwNTIwMWUyODBkMjRi OGYyMTQ0OThhLi40YmE3YjMzOWVmZjYyNTkyYWE3NDg0MjlhM2JmY2E4MjQ5NDY3OWQxIDEwMDY0 NAo+IC0tLSBhL2RyaXZlcnMvZ3B1L2RybS9icmlkZ2Uvc3lub3BzeXMvZHctaGRtaS1xcC5jCj4g KysrIGIvZHJpdmVycy9ncHUvZHJtL2JyaWRnZS9zeW5vcHN5cy9kdy1oZG1pLXFwLmMKPiBAQCAt MTYxLDYgKzE2MSw3IEBAIHN0cnVjdCBkd19oZG1pX3FwIHsKPiAgCQl2b2lkICpkYXRhOwo+ICAJ fSBwaHk7Cj4gIAo+ICsJdW5zaWduZWQgbG9uZyByZWZfY2xrX3JhdGU7Cj4gIAlzdHJ1Y3QgcmVn bWFwICpyZWdtOwo+ICAKPiAgCXVuc2lnbmVkIGxvbmcgdG1kc19jaGFyX3JhdGU7Cj4gQEAgLTEy MTAsMTMgKzEyMTEsMTEgQEAgc3RhdGljIHZvaWQgZHdfaGRtaV9xcF9pbml0X2h3KHN0cnVjdCBk d19oZG1pX3FwICpoZG1pKQo+ICB7Cj4gIAlkd19oZG1pX3FwX3dyaXRlKGhkbWksIDAsIE1BSU5V TklUXzBfSU5UX01BU0tfTik7Cj4gIAlkd19oZG1pX3FwX3dyaXRlKGhkbWksIDAsIE1BSU5VTklU XzFfSU5UX01BU0tfTik7Cj4gLQlkd19oZG1pX3FwX3dyaXRlKGhkbWksIDQyODU3MTQyOSwgVElN RVJfQkFTRV9DT05GSUcwKTsKPiArCWR3X2hkbWlfcXBfd3JpdGUoaGRtaSwgaGRtaS0+cmVmX2Ns a19yYXRlLCBUSU1FUl9CQVNFX0NPTkZJRzApOwo+ICAKPiAgCS8qIFNvZnR3YXJlIHJlc2V0ICov Cj4gIAlkd19oZG1pX3FwX3dyaXRlKGhkbWksIDB4MDEsIEkyQ01fQ09OVFJPTDApOwo+IC0KPiAg CWR3X2hkbWlfcXBfd3JpdGUoaGRtaSwgMHgwODVjMDg1YywgSTJDTV9GTV9TQ0xfQ09ORklHMCk7 Cj4gLQo+ICAJZHdfaGRtaV9xcF9tb2QoaGRtaSwgMCwgSTJDTV9GTV9FTiwgSTJDTV9JTlRFUkZB Q0VfQ09OVFJPTDApOwo+ICAKPiAgCS8qIENsZWFyIERPTkUgYW5kIEVSUk9SIGludGVycnVwdHMg Ki8KPiBAQCAtMTI2Miw2ICsxMjYxLDEzIEBAIHN0cnVjdCBkd19oZG1pX3FwICpkd19oZG1pX3Fw X2JpbmQoc3RydWN0IHBsYXRmb3JtX2RldmljZSAqcGRldiwKPiAgCWhkbWktPnBoeS5vcHMgPSBw bGF0X2RhdGEtPnBoeV9vcHM7Cj4gIAloZG1pLT5waHkuZGF0YSA9IHBsYXRfZGF0YS0+cGh5X2Rh dGE7Cj4gIAo+ICsJaWYgKHBsYXRfZGF0YS0+cmVmX2Nsa19yYXRlKSB7Cj4gKwkJaGRtaS0+cmVm X2Nsa19yYXRlID0gcGxhdF9kYXRhLT5yZWZfY2xrX3JhdGU7Cj4gKwl9IGVsc2Ugewo+ICsJCWhk bWktPnJlZl9jbGtfcmF0ZSA9IDQyODU3MTQyOTsKPiArCQlkZXZfd2FybihkZXYsICJTZXQgcmVm X2Nsa19yYXRlIHRvIHZlbmRvciBkZWZhdWx0XG4iKTsKPiArCX0KPiArCj4gIAlkd19oZG1pX3Fw X2luaXRfaHcoaGRtaSk7Cj4gIAo+ICAJcmV0ID0gZGV2bV9yZXF1ZXN0X3RocmVhZGVkX2lycShk ZXYsIHBsYXRfZGF0YS0+bWFpbl9pcnEsCj4gZGlmZiAtLWdpdCBhL2luY2x1ZGUvZHJtL2JyaWRn ZS9kd19oZG1pX3FwLmggYi9pbmNsdWRlL2RybS9icmlkZ2UvZHdfaGRtaV9xcC5oCj4gaW5kZXgg YjRhOWI3Mzk3MzRlYzdiNjcwMTNiNjgzZmU2MDE3NTUxYWExOTE3Mi4uNzZlY2YzMTMwMTk5Nzcx ODYwNGEwNWY3MGNlOWVhYjg2OTVlMjZiNSAxMDA2NDQKPiAtLS0gYS9pbmNsdWRlL2RybS9icmlk Z2UvZHdfaGRtaV9xcC5oCj4gKysrIGIvaW5jbHVkZS9kcm0vYnJpZGdlL2R3X2hkbWlfcXAuaAo+ IEBAIC0yNCw2ICsyNCw3IEBAIHN0cnVjdCBkd19oZG1pX3FwX3BsYXRfZGF0YSB7Cj4gIAl2b2lk ICpwaHlfZGF0YTsKPiAgCWludCBtYWluX2lycTsKPiAgCWludCBjZWNfaXJxOwo+ICsJdW5zaWdu ZWQgbG9uZyByZWZfY2xrX3JhdGU7Cj4gIH07Cj4gIAo+ICBzdHJ1Y3QgZHdfaGRtaV9xcCAqZHdf aGRtaV9xcF9iaW5kKHN0cnVjdCBwbGF0Zm9ybV9kZXZpY2UgKnBkZXYsCj4gCj4gCgoKCgoKX19f X19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X18KTGludXgtcm9ja2No aXAgbWFpbGluZyBsaXN0CkxpbnV4LXJvY2tjaGlwQGxpc3RzLmluZnJhZGVhZC5vcmcKaHR0cDov L2xpc3RzLmluZnJhZGVhZC5vcmcvbWFpbG1hbi9saXN0aW5mby9saW51eC1yb2NrY2hpcAo=